WebAn anti-greenmail provision is a provision within a corporate charter that prevents the company’s board of directors from making greenmail payments. Greenmail payments refer to payments made by a corporation to buy out the stock of a shareholder at an inflated price. Greenmail payments rose to prominence during the 1980s due to the widespread ... WebDec 20, 2024 · Greenmail defense refers to the target company buying back shares of its own stock from a takeover bidder who has already acquired a substantial number of shares in pursuit of a hostile takeover. The term “greenmail” is derived from “greenbacks” (dollars) and “blackmail”.
